博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
配置中心选型
阅读量:6953 次
发布时间:2019-06-27

本文共 885 字,大约阅读时间需要 2 分钟。

随着线上项目变的日益庞大,每个项目都散落着各种配置文件;因为采用分布式的开发模式,项目之间的相互引用随着服务的不断增多,相互之间的调用复杂度成指数升高,每次投产或者上线新的项目时苦不堪言,因此需要引用配置中心治理。

希望可以满足一下的条件:

1、集中配置,所以的配置文件集中到一个管理平台来治理

2、配置中心修改配置后,可以及时推送到客户端

3、支持大的并发查询

技术调研,配置中心目前有一些开源软件,如下:

1、Qihoo360/QConf

地址:https://github.com/Qihoo360/QConf

优点:成熟,支持百万并发 稳定

缺点:大型,稍显复杂;非java开发语言

2、spring-cloud/spring-cloud-config

地址: https://github.com/spring-cloud/spring-cloud-config

优点:借此学习了解 spring boot\spirng cloud

缺点:依赖于 spring boot;学习内容比较多

3、淘宝 diamond

https://github.com/takeseem/diamond

缺点:已经不维护,学习资料少

4、disconf

https://github.com/knightliao/disconf

优点:使用比较多,java开发

缺点:个人开源项目,也比较新

其它参考文章:

配置中心选型

http://vernonzheng.com/2015/02/09/%E5%BC%80%E6%BA%90%E5%88%86%E5%B8%83%E5%BC%8F%E9%85%8D%E7%BD%AE%E4%B8%AD%E5%BF%83%E9%80%89%E5%9E%8B/

如何实现一个配置中心

http://blog.arganzheng.me/posts/configuration-center-implementation.html

spring config介绍

https://segmentfault.com/a/1190000004356362

转载地址:http://tdvil.baihongyu.com/

你可能感兴趣的文章
MS CRM 2011 在CRM中使用REST Endpoint
查看>>
picture control 显示图片
查看>>
FluentScheduler定时器计划任务
查看>>
理解 auto_ptr<T>
查看>>
Android游戏开发:游戏框架的搭建(4)
查看>>
SIMPASS技术解析
查看>>
生成不重复单据编号
查看>>
FASTSCRIPT脚本实现多国语言
查看>>
步步为营 SharePoint 开发学习笔记系列 一、简介
查看>>
VS无法打开类视图
查看>>
伪共享和缓存行填充,从Java 6, Java 7 到Java 8
查看>>
Double-Array Trie分词词典简述
查看>>
BiLSTM-CRF模型中CRF层的解读
查看>>
袁永福的博客系列文章链接集合
查看>>
[导入]300G工控ftp服务器
查看>>
程序员致富方法
查看>>
Ogre 2011-11-24
查看>>
使用stringstream时的清空操作
查看>>
数据库设计原则
查看>>
日期格式化(类似QQ邮箱中的邮件列表显示日期)
查看>>